Lets compare vitamin content per 100 grams of Dried Thyme Spices vs Dried Beechnuts:
- 100 grams of Dried Thyme Spices have more Vitamin A, 1.7 times more Vitamin B1, 5.6 times more Vitamin B3, 2.4 times more Vitamin B9 and 3.2 times more Vitamin C than Dried Beechnuts.
- Both Dried Thyme Spices and Dried Beechnuts provide similar amounts of Vitamin B2 and Vitamin B6 per 100 grams.
- 100 grams of Dried Beechnuts have insufficient amounts of Vitamin A
- Both Dried Thyme Spices as well as Dried Beechnuts have insufficient amounts of Vitamin B12 in 100 grams.
Comparing minerals per 100 grams for Dried Thyme Spices vs Dried Beechnuts:
- 100 grams of Dried Thyme Spices have 1890 times more Calcium, 1.3 times more Copper, 50.2 times more Iron, more Magnesium, 5.9 times more Manganese, more Phosphorus, 1.4 times more Sodium and 17.2 times more Zinc than Dried Beechnuts.
- Both Dried Thyme Spices and Dried Beechnuts contain similar levels of Potassium per 100 grams.
- 100 grams of Dried Beechnuts lack sufficient amounts of Calcium, Magnesium and Phosphorus
Comparison of macro-nutrients per 100 grams:
- 100 grams of Dried Thyme Spices have 1.9 times more Carbohydrate and 1.5 times more Protein than Dried Beechnuts.
- While 100 g of Dried Beechnuts contain 2.1 times more Energy, 6.7 times more Fat, 2.1 times more Saturated Fat, 2.5 times more Omega 3 and 36.8 times more Omega 6 than Dried Thyme Spices.
